A Bankart repair is a surgical procedure designed to address recurrent shoulder dislocations commonly associated with a specific type of injury to the shoulder joint known as a Bankart lesion. A Bankart lesion occurs when the anterior (front) part of the glenoid labrum, a fibrocartilaginous structure that helps stabilize the shoulder joint, is torn away from the glenoid cavity during a dislocation. This injury disrupts the stabilizing mechanism of the shoulder, making it susceptible to future dislocations. The surgery is typically performed arthroscopically, which involves making small incisions around the shoulder joint instead of one large incision, minimizing tissue damage and improving recovery times. During the procedure, the surgeon uses a camera and specialized instruments to access the joint space. Initially, the surgeon may inspect the joint to confirm the presence of the lesion and any other potential injuries to the ligaments, tendons, or surrounding structures. Once the diagnosis is confirmed, the torn labrum is reattached to its original position on the glenoid bone using suture anchors, which are small devices implanted into the bone that hold the labrum securely in place. This reattachment helps restore the integrity of the shoulder joint and prevents further dislocation. Along with the repair of the labrum, the surgeon may also address any other contributing factors to instability, such as tightening the joint capsule or repairing ligamentous injuries if present. The goal of the Bankart repair is to reduce pain, improve shoulder stability, and allow the patient to return to a full range of motion and strength without the fear of recurrent dislocations. Post-operative rehabilitation is critical to the success of the procedure and usually involves a structured physical therapy program that emphasizes gradual strengthening of the shoulder girdle muscles and restoring mobility. In the early stages of recovery, the patient may be required to wear a sling to immobilize the shoulder, which helps facilitate healing while preventing undue stress on the repaired labrum. Generally, the total recovery process can take several months, and patients are advised to avoid high-impact activities or sports that could risk re-injury during this period. The success rate for Bankart repairs is high, with many patients achieving significant improvement in shoulder stability and resuming their previous levels of activity. However, like any surgical procedure, there are risks involved, including infection, stiffness, and the possibility of re-tearing the labrum. Therefore, a thorough understanding of the potential benefits and risks, coupled with a dedicated rehabilitation program, plays a pivotal role in helping patients regain their quality of life and functionality after experiencing shoulder dislocations due to Bankart lesions. Overall, the Bankart repair is a cornerstone surgical option for individuals suffering from shoulder instability, significantly impacting their long-term shoulder health and physical activity levels.
